Background
The bearing is an important part in the modern mechanical equipment. Its main function is to support the mechanical rotator, reduce the friction coefficient in its motion process and ensure its rotation precision.
In the process of machining the bearing, if the temperature of the machining table is too high, the bearing is easy to hurt workers, the produced bearing is not attractive easily, and even the quality problem can occur, so that the production efficiency is reduced.

in the drawings, the components represented by the respective reference numerals are listed below:
1-machine body, 2-workbench, 3-cooling pipe, 4-fixing pipe, 5-clamp, 6-support, 7-protection ring, 8-water pump, 9-cold water tank, 10-connecting pipe, 11-mounting plate, 12-mounting hole, 13-mounting groove, 14-mounting rod, 15-connecting plate, 16-supporting rod, 17-motor, 18-fan blade, 19-positioning plate, 20-positioning hole, 21-positioning block, 22-positioning rod and 23-protection plate.

Referring to fig. 1-6, the utility model relates to a device for facilitating bearing processing and cooling, which comprises a machine body 1, wherein a worktable 2 is fixed on the upper surface of the machine body 1, a cooling pipe 3 is fixed inside the machine body 1, a fixed pipe 4 is fixed inside the machine body 1, and a clamp 5 is fixed at one end of the fixed pipe 4;
a support 6 is fixed at the bottom of the machine body 1, a protection ring 7 is fixed at one side of the machine body 1, a cooling pipe 3 penetrates through the protection ring 7, a water pump 8 is fixed at one end of the cooling pipe 3, a cold water tank 9 is fixed at the other end of the cooling pipe 3, and a connecting pipe 10 is fixed between the water pump 8 and the cold water tank 9;
a mounting plate 11 is fixed on one side of the machine body 1, a mounting hole 12 is formed on one side of the mounting plate 11, a mounting groove 13 is formed on one side of the mounting plate 11, a mounting rod 14 is movably connected inside the mounting hole 12, and a connecting plate 15 is fixed at one end of the mounting rod 14;
a supporting rod 16 is fixed on one side of the connecting plate 15, a motor 17 is fixed at one end of the supporting rod 16, fan blades 18 are fixed on an output shaft of the motor 17, and a positioning plate 19 is movably connected inside the mounting groove 13.
As shown in fig. 1-6, a positioning hole 20 is formed in one side of the positioning plate 19, a positioning block 21 is connected to the inside of the positioning hole 20 in an interference manner, a positioning rod 22 is fixed to one side of the positioning block 21, and a protection plate 23 is fixed to one end of the positioning rod 22.
As shown in fig. 1-6, the positioning block 21 is a spherical structure, and the positioning block 21 is made of rubber material.
As shown in fig. 1-6, the cooling pipes 3 are arranged in an "S" shape inside the machine body 1, and the protection ring 7 is made of rubber material.
As shown in fig. 1-6, the clamp 5 is a circular arc structure, and the outer ring of the cooling pipe 3 is in clearance fit with the inner ring of the clamp 5.
The working principle of the embodiment is as follows: the utility model discloses when using, open water pump 8, during cooling tube 3 was taken into to the coolant liquid in water pump 8 with cold water storage cistern 9, cooling tube 3 was arranged inside organism 1, cool down workstation 2, when needs go on further cooling, in 14 blocks of installation pole advance mounting hole 12, and pass mounting groove 13 with locating plate 19, advance locating piece 21 card in locating hole 20 again, fix motor 17 with this, motor 17 fixes the back, can open motor 17, motor 17 works, flabellum 18 dispels the heat to workstation 2 promptly, the device can be nimble install and dismantle motor 17, be convenient for cool down workstation 2, with this safety of guarantee staff, and improve the quality of the bearing of production.
